Has anyone used RBC to make molded objects?? I was thinking about using it for the brim of a baseball cap cake, and was curious how it would hold up. Any thoughts?

RBC can be used for the brim of a hat. Just make sure the brim is resting on the cake board and not floating as it will not harden as hard as gumpaste does.
